Florida first lady cancer-free after chemo, governor says | |
2022-03-04 | |
![]()
Gov. Ron DeSantis made the announcement in a video message Thursday. The first lady’s diagnosis was made public in October. The governor in late January said she finished chemotherapy treatments. | |
